PS2 Classics on PS4
In 2011, Sony introduced the PS2 Classics program, allowing developers to re-release their PS2 games on the PS3 and later on the PS4. These games are emulated and optimized for newer consoles.
PKG files and PS4
PKG files are a type of file used for installing games and content on PlayStation consoles, including the PS4. However, PKG files are typically used for digital distributions through the PlayStation Store or other official channels.

Legal & Safety Risks
- Piracy: Downloading a pre-made “PS2 to PS4 PKG” from a warez site means downloading a copyrighted game without license. This is illegal in virtually all jurisdictions.
- Malware risk: Many “free PKG download” sites bundle payloads with malware, including RATs (Remote Access Trojans) or cryptocurrency miners.
- Console bans: Even if you jailbreak and install unofficial PKGs, connecting that PS4 to PSN can result in a permanent console and account ban.
- No updates or cloud saves: Unofficial PKGs don’t receive patches and often break PS4 system features.

Part 2: The Legal Reality – Read Before You Proceed
This is the most critical section. Searching for "ps2 to ps4 pkg download" often leads to pre-made PKG files of copyrighted games.
The Short Legal Answer:
- Creating your own PKG from a PS2 disc you own (for personal backup) exists in a legal grey area. In many jurisdictions, circumventing copy protection is illegal, even for personal use.
- Downloading pre-made PKGs of commercial games (e.g., Final Fantasy X, Shadow of the Colossus) is piracy and violates copyright law.
The Practical Reality: Your PS4 must be jailbroken (running firmware 9.00 or lower for most methods). This voids your warranty, bans your console from PSN if you go online, and restricts access to modern multiplayer games.

Part 8: Why You Might Want a Real PS2 Instead
After reading this, you might wonder if the hassle is worth it. Here is a quick comparison: Check the PlayStation Store : Many PS2 Classics
| Feature | PS2 via PS4 PKG | Real PS2 Console | |---------|----------------|------------------| | Image Quality | 1080p forced upscale | 480i/480p native | | Controller | DualShock 4 (wireless) | OG DualShock 2 | | Save Management | Internal HDD | Memory card | | Compatibility | ~85% of games | 99.9% | | Cost | Free (if jailbroken) | $50–100 for console | | Online Features | None (offline only) | No longer supported |
If you own a powerful PC, PCSX2 remains the best way to play PS2 games at 4K with mods. The PS2-to-PS4 route is only for those who want to play on a living room TV without switching consoles.
